Lebanon ranks first in Arab world in Sports Merit Ranking for 2024
A small economy, big results: Lebanon outperforms regional peers in a global sports index.

15th Worldwide, First in the Arab World

Lebanon ranked 15th globally and first among Arab countries in the 2024 Sports Merit Ranking, an index that compares sports achievements to economic capacity. The ranking, part of the yearly WRCES report, covers 206 countries and more than 100 sports under the Olympic movement.

Overperforming Despite Crisis

The report notes that Lebanon’s progress comes despite severe economic challenges and the repercussions of recent conflict. Athletes and federations have continued to deliver results in basketball, football, tennis, combat sports, and more, often supported by private sponsors and volunteers rather than stable public funding.
